About For Good Ventures

For Good Ventures is a venture capital firm founded in 2017. It is primarily based out of San Francisco, United States. As of Jul 2021, For Good Ventures has invested in 179 companies. It primarily invests in Series A round in United States based startups. Its investments are spread across a wide range of sectors from High Tech to Enterprise Applications and Life Sciences. Most recently it participated in the $***** Series B round of NFW Overall, For Good Ventures portfolio has seen 9 unicorns, 4 IPOs and 26 acquisitions including key companies like DiDi, Chime and MasterClass. A lot of funds co-invest with For Good Ventures, with names like BMW i Ventures sharing a substantial percentage of its portfolio. For Good Ventures has team of 1 people including 1 partners.
